Seattle judges decide to clear past marijuana charges

Posted by / September 25, 2018

In 2010, the city of Seattle ceased to prosecute low-level marijuana cases, and more recently marijuana was legalized in Washington state. The latest development in Seattle’s increasing progressivism in terms of marijuana came recently when Seattle judges opted to clear past marijuana misdemeanor convictions. This decision could affect 542 people who have been convicted of crimes between 1996 and 2010. Other cities and states are considering similar plans, making Seattle one of the first dominos to fall in an inevitable shift in the criminal justice system.
